The Economic Community of West African States (ECOWAS) is a regional group of fifteen West African countries. Founded on 28 May 1975, with the signing of the Treaty of Lagos, its mission is to promote economic integration across the region.

Role Overview

  • Under the Supervision of the Principal Programme Officer, Water Supply and Sanitation, the incumbent shall be responsible for the Water, Sanitation and Hygiene Sub-Programme.
  • He/She shall also monitor the water sanitation and hygiene work plans, budgets and expenditures and contribute to the preparation of reports.

Role and Responsibilities

  • Support the development and implementation of sanitation policies and strategies.
  • Monitor water mobilization for all uses (agriculture, livestock, water supply, electricity, fisheries, river transport, etc.)
  • Contribute to the Development and implementation of a regional sanitation support program.
  • Design and implement a sanitation database.
  • Ensure the participation of member states in the achievement of the Commission’s objectives by monitoring the adoption   and implementation of common policies by states.
  • Contribute to the design and implementation of integrating and structuring projects for the benefit of the Community’s local authorities.
  • Mobilization of Technical and Financial Partners for the implementation of sanitation initiatives, programs, and projects.
  • Participate in the implementation of regional agreements and initiatives related to sanitation management.
  • Collaborate with internal and external stakeholders to design and implement comprehensive sanitation strategies, including infrastructure development, behaviour change campaigns, and community engagement activities.
  • Advocate for improved sanitation policies, regulations, and standards at local, regional, and national levels.
  • Prepare regular reports, progress updates, and case studies on sanitation programs for internal and external stakeholders.
  • Stay updated on emerging trends, best practices, and innovations in the field of sanitation, and incorporate relevant knowledge into program design and implementation.
  • Monitor and evaluate the progress and impact of sanitation programs and make data-driven recommendations for improvement and scalability.
  • Any other duties assigned from time to time by the PPO Water Supply and Sanitation
